Ocopa Peruvian Restaurant Launches Brunch This Saturday


From our friends at Ocopa...

Ocopa, the Peruvian restaurant on H Street, NE, is set to launch brunch service this Saturday. The Saturday-only brunch is available from 11:30 AM - 3 PM and features dishes such as Ocopa's popular Pollo a la Brasa: quarter chicken, yucca, ahi amarillo, chalaquita; Papas con Ocopa: fingerling potatoes, huancaina, queso fresco, poached egg; and Super Pancakes served with lemongrass maple syrup.

Anticuchos, Peruvian-style skewers, are also a brunch highlight at Ocopa. Lomo, corazon/heart, pork belly, pollo/chicken, lamb T-bones, camarones/shrimp, pulpo/octopus, and mahi skewers are available at two per order.

Additionally, guests can make their brunch bottomless for $20 (mimosas and Incajitos, Chef Yuki Nakandakari's Inca Kola inspired cocktail.)
